When Should My Child Have Their First Oral See?
For the majority of youngsters, it's advised to arrange their first oral see by the age of one to ensure proper oral healthcare from an early age. This early see enables the pediatric dental professional to monitor the development of your kid's teeth, provide assistance on proper dental health techniques, and spot any kind of prospective issues early. It also aids your child become aware of the oral office atmosphere, reducing anxiety during future check outs.
During the initial oral check out, the dental professional will analyze your youngster's mouth, periodontals, and any type of emerging teeth. They'll also talk about essential topics such as teething, appropriate nourishment for oral health, and exactly how to prevent cavities. The dental professional may demonstrate exactly how to cleanse your kid's teeth appropriately and resolve any type of questions or problems you may have concerning your child's oral wellness.
What Prevail Pediatric Dental Procedures?
Common pediatric oral treatments typically consist of routine cleanings, dental fillings, and fluoride therapies. Routine cleanings are crucial for keeping your kid's oral health and wellness by removing plaque and tartar build-up that can lead to cavities and periodontal condition. These cleansings are normally done by an oral hygienist that'll likewise offer useful pointers on appropriate dental hygiene methods for your child.
Oral dental fillings prevail procedures to deal with tooth cavities in children. The dentist will certainly remove the decayed part of the tooth and fill up the area with a product such as composite resin or amalgam to bring back the tooth's function and stop more degeneration.
Fluoride therapies are another common procedure in pediatric dentistry. Fluoride assists to reinforce the enamel of the teeth, making them much more resistant to decay. Dentist are frequently recommended by dentists to help stop tooth cavities and keep excellent dental wellness.
Other usual pediatric dental procedures might include oral sealers, removals, and orthodontic assessments. These procedures aim to ensure your kid's teeth are healthy and effectively straightened as they expand.
Just How Can I Aid My Kid With Dental Health at Home?
To help maintain your child's dental wellness in between oral check outs, guaranteeing appropriate dental health at home is essential. Start by instructing your youngster the importance of cleaning their teeth a minimum of two times a day with fluoride toothpaste. Supervise them while brushing to make certain they're making use of the appropriate method and getting to all areas of their mouth. Encourage them to spit out the tooth paste instead of swallowing it.

Flossing assists get rid of food bits and plaque from in between the teeth where a tooth brush can't reach. Think about making use of fun seasoned floss or floss choices to make the procedure more satisfying for your youngster.
Limitation sugary snacks and drinks in your kid's diet plan to avoid dental caries. Opt for water as the main beverage and offer healthy snacks like fruits, vegetables, and cheese. Ultimately, routine normal dental check-ups to ensure your youngster's oral health gets on track.
